FAQ: Offline mode in TrailTally

Q: How does TrailTally queue survey submissions offline?
A: Entries are written to an encrypted local ledger and synced when connectivity returns. Conflicts resolve last-writer-wins per field. Reviewers should check that ledger keys rotate on login. If you need to decrypt a test ledger during review, use the recovery passphrase below.

strongbox words: druath-quenael

Hello, and welcome aboard. QueueFlex autoscales worker pools based on queue depth, and plugin authors frequently publish custom scaling policies that interact with our thresholds. When an alert fires, first confirm whether a third-party policy is overriding the default curve — this is the most common cause of runaway scale-ups. Please resist the urge to hard-cap replicas without documenting why, as caps persist across deploys. The policy inspection guide and escalation ladder are maintained on the internal page below.

runbook for yajof-tafop: https://grafana.zemvarworks.corp/view/view/pages/c5d4c9930e24

### Key Ceremony Checklist — Item 7

Migration from the homegrown Taskwheel queue to Conveyor is final. Plugin authors: re-sign your worker manifests during this ceremony. Bring your org token card. Ceremony lead verifies quorum, then rotates the signing root. Before signing, confirm the vault unlocks with the recovery passphrase recorded below.

vault phrase of yajef-yadup = ulawyn-isteth-briwyn-istax